@willvu21313 жыл бұрын
Congrats on finding an apt! Not sure if your broker mentioned this, but you may have to pay a flex wall installation fee - just something to keep in mind. I recently wrapped up my undergrad and am moving up to NYC soon too! Found a decent apt around Murray Hills but had to pay ~1k (split 50/50 with roommate) for the flex wall

@middlesbrough1233 жыл бұрын
Would using wardrobes as a means of separating the room look any better and be more use than a flexible wall ?
@TaylorBell3 жыл бұрын
Great minds think alike! 😊 We're using Ikea book cases with some soundproofing-type cork on the backside, plus plexiglass sheets at the top to let light in
